Alright let’s get to it.
Crunch for 4 peeps, you’ll need:
- 200g plain flour
- 100g Sunflower spread (dairy-free)
- 50g Demerara sugar
- 50 g Oats
Berries:
Go wild here and choose whatever you fancy, blueberries, blackberries etc etc. I chose Rasp and Strawberries for mine. Can’t get enough of ’em.
For the coulis:

For the vanilla cream, you’ll need:
- 250ml rice cream or Soya cream
- 25g icing sugar
- 1 vanilla bean pod or 1tsp of vanilla essence
Begin:
- Mix all the ingredients for the crunch together until they resemble breadcrumbs, cool in the fridge for 10 minutes and bake in a 200 degree oven for 20 minutes, then set aside to cool.
- Prepare your coulis and put in the fridge to cool.
- Clean and cut your whole berries up.
- Whisk the ingredients for the cream together until thoroughly mixed and set aside.
To assemble:
- Put a handful of crunch at the base of your cup.
- Followed by a tablespoon each of the berries
- Drizzle on some coulis
- Then repeat the steps until you get your desired height.
- Serve with cream and remaining coulis on the side and watch as it disappears in a flash
